Olanesti Spa
Baile Olanesti station is 18 kilometers north-west from Ramnicu Valcea city, the residence of Valcea county, 180 km from Bucharest – the capital of Romania and 120 km from Sibiu city, in a Collin depression of the Meridian Carpates, at an altitude of 450 m.
The first documentary attestation of the locality dates from July 19th, 1527. Baile Olanesti city, with its constructions in old architectural style of Oltenia, is surrounded by carpates Collins with heights between 700 and 800 m. These Collins are rich in vegetation, prevailed by arbors characteristic to hill regions like beech, oak or birch.
Due to its geographical position, Baile Olanesti station has a Collin climate, the summer heat being well supported, and the winters are enough warm, being recorded a medium temperature of +9o C and an atmospheric pressure of 738 mm mercury column in July and 742 mm mercury column in December. All the atmospheric elements like temperature, precipitations, nebulousness, electrical manifestations, fog are moderate, contributing to the formation of a pleasant and healthy climate, favorable to balneary treatments for the whole period of the year.

Mineral waters, climate and air
Baile Olanesti station has the many mineral springs (over 30), different by their chemical composition, by their successful utilization on various illnesses and by their healing effects.
Few localities have the climate of these station and even fewer have the Olanesti atmosphere, lacked from that humidity and fog so hurtful even for the healthful.

The mineral waters from Olanesti station are classified as follows:
The sulphurous waters have a desensitize action to the body of sick people with different allergic affections or dermatological illnesses.
Diuretic waters for kidney illnesses.
Laxative, tonic waters for alimentary canal.
Alkaline and bicarbonate waters excellent in stomach affections.
Ferruginous waters which efficacy is recognized by all and especially by anemic and those with blood altercations.
Iodine, chloride, sodium and sulphurous waters for baths. [TOP]

History of the balneary treatment at Olanesti

The balneary treatment in Romania has been practiced since the roman times ( 2th century, a.d. ), proofs being visible even today at Baile Herculane or Geoagiu Bai through some constructions made to this purpose. The mineral waters from Olanesti are known and used since year 1760. The first analyses of these waters were made by dr. Karl Friederich Siller in year 1860. In 1853-1854 is made the second analysis by Petre Poenaru, and later by the chemistry teacher Alexe Marin.
Due to the general dr. Carol Davila petition who visit the station with the students of medical school from Bucharest in year 1869, the chemist doctor Bernath Lendway makes a new analysis of the springs and communicates the result on the day of June 14th,1869 through the following telegram:
“I arrived at Olanesti on June 8th, I work and I found at 12 mineral saline sources the presence of iodine in a very considerable quantity, few sources are accompanied with carbonates, meaning alkaline waters; there is also free carbonate acid, six sources with magnesium purgative waters, sixteen sulphur sources, three hundreds with freely mixed, abundant, rare development of gas. I didn’t find Ferrum waters until now. Therefore, the baths from Olanesti represent mineral waters of an extraordinary nature, rare example” .
Subscribed by dr. BERNATH

In year 1873 the mineral waters from Olanesti are sent to the exhibition from Vienna where there are examined again, obtaining the gold medal. Doctor BENATH finds the sulphur waters from Olanesti superior to those from Mehadia, the alkaline ones are identical with the waters from Vals (Ardeaches), Vichy, Chateauneuf.
The superiority of waters from Olanesti to other foreign sources is also found mentioned by dr. BERNATH in the letter addressed to Mr. P. Munteanu in august 1869 in which he express like this:  “After chemical, analytical, comparative works the mineral waters from Olanesti have been compared with many foreign sources and is has been established that there are stronger than those from Zaizon, Heibron, Wyshbad etc. regarding iodine and stronger than those from mehadia, Baden (Vienna), Schlagenbad, Weilbach, Calimanesti, Niphon, Boboci regarding sulphuratted acid, brimstone”.

Geological and hydrological studies made by dr. KNOTT, general inspector of mineral waters in Austria, like the chemical analysis of all springs made by professor KRIZAN from Chemical Institute of Prague permitted the beginning of collecting 22 mineral water sources in year 1922, according to the newest techniques of the period. The action benefited by the support of RUMPEL A.G House from Vienna, specialized on these works. [TOP]

Therapeutically indications:

From the large variety of affections in which are recommended the mineral waters from Olanesti we remind the following:
Alimentary canal affections
Hepatic - biliary  affections
Renal and urinary ducts affections
Dermatological affections, cutaneous allergies
Metabolically and nutrition affections
Respiratory affections

As associated illnesses:
Locomotors system affections
Nervous system affections
Gynecological affections

The treatment is made both by internal cure (Crénothérapie) and external cure to which are ensured suitable therapeutically equipments and procedures. [TOP]
